Historical Course

The name of RİZE-ÇAYELİ (Mapavri, as it is called in the Ottoman period) comes from the root  “Mapabra” (Mother Goddess Water) of the antique age.
Our hotel is located in the Limanköy (antique age name “ARKOTIR) site of the district Çayeli.

Rize district which was ruled by Pontus Kingdom in early ages has gone under control of Selcuklu Empire’s rule at the end of 11th century, later in 1204 it has gone under the control of The Greek Pontus Empire.

During this period, Rize has been among the trade centers of  Venetian and Genoese traders. In 1461, with the demolition of the Pontus Empire by FATİH SULTAN MEHMET, Rize has been included into Ottoman Empire’s lands.
